Patent 7908712 was granted and assigned to Edscha on March, 2011 by the United States Patent and Trademark Office.
The invention relates to a hinge for a vehicle door, comprising a first hinge part that can be fixed to the door or the door frame, a second hinge part which is fixed to the other of the two components, i.e. the door frame or the door, and a hinge pin that defines a swiveling axis of the hinge and pivotally connects the first hinge part and the second hinge part to each other. The hinge pin is arranged nonrotably on the first hinge part or the second hinge part while being rotatably mounted in the other hinge part. The hinge further comprises an end stop which limits an opening movement of the first hinge part and the second hinge part. In order to create a hinge that allows the vehicle door to be opened securely, an adjusting mechanism which is assigned to the first hinge part or the second hinge part is provided for adjusting the end stop.
